Sarah Davey, then 14, and 15-year-old pal Lisa Healey beat Lily Lilley, 71, to death in her Failsworth home in 1998
A woman who tortured and killed a pensioner when she was just 14 has lost her latest bid to be freed.
READ MORE : Brothers punched woman in the face after petty row about kids 'leaving football marks on neighbour's car' Davey appealed to a senior judge, Sir David Calvert-Smith, but in a published ruling dated August 31 he rejected the appeal and said: "I do not consider that the decision was irrational or procedurally unfair."
"Parole Board decisions are solely focused on what risk a prisoner could represent to the public if released and whether that risk is manageable in the community. A panel will carefully examine a huge range of evidence, including details of the original crime, and any evidence of behaviour change, as well as explore the harm done and impact the crime has had on the victims.
